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 12 and 81 is 324
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 324 - For the 1st fraction, since 12 × 27 = 324,
18/12 = 18 × 27/12 × 27 = 486/324 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 81 × 4 = 324,
40/81 = 40 × 4/81 × 4 = 160/324 - Add the two like fractions:
486/324 + 160/324 = 486 + 160/324 = 646/324 - 646/324 simplified gives 323/162
- So, 18/12 + 40/81 = 323/162
